How does healthcare public relations differ from marketing?

Healthcare PR focuses on building credible relationships and earned visibility,  including media coverage, expert commentary, and community leadership, rather than paid advertising. Marketing traditionally drives sales or conversions directly, while healthcare PR enhances trust, shapes reputations, manages complex narratives (such as medical breakthroughs or crisis responses), and positions your organization as an authority. How long does it take for healthcare PR to show results?

Most healthcare PR efforts start producing early indicators within the first 30–90 days (story development, media pitching, relationship-building), but meaningful reputation lift and authority gains usually take 6–12 months of consistent communications. Faster results are possible around clear news moments (funding, new locations, FDA milestones, major partnerships), while long-term results come from thought leadership and consistent earned media.

What makes healthcare PR different from PR in other industries?

Healthcare PR requires greater precision and tighter compliance. Claims must be carefully supported, patient privacy must be protected, and medical information must be handled responsibly. Healthcare PR also involves more complex stakeholder groups: patients, clinicians, regulators, insurers, researchers, investors, policymakers, and community leaders.

What compliance rules affect healthcare communications?

Healthcare communicators often need to consider HIPAA and patient privacy requirements, FDA/FTC guidance (especially for biotech, pharma, medical devices, and supplement-adjacent claims), and organizational policies around clinical accuracy. Even when you’re “just doing PR,” your messaging may need clinical and legal reviews.

What are the most common healthcare PR mistakes?

When it comes to public relations for healthcare organizations and entities, common pitfalls include:

  • Overpromising clinical outcomes
  • Leading with marketing language
  • Using jargon-heavy messaging
  • Ignoring regulatory guidelines
  • Reducing  PR to press release distribution
  • Not preparing for a crisis

How does PR impact AI search visibility (AI Overviews, ChatGPT, Perplexity)?

PR is increasingly important because AI systems tend to cite authoritative third-party sources. When your organization earns consistent mentions in trusted publications, those citations can influence AI-generated answers. In other words: PR helps build the “off-site authority footprint” that AI models pull from.
